12 years agoTeach block/vdi about "discarded" (no longer allocated) blocks
Eric Sunshine [Wed, 26 Oct 2011 19:51:18 +0000 (15:51 -0400)]
Teach block/vdi about "discarded" (no longer allocated) blocks

An entry in the VDI block map will hold an offset to the actual block if
the block is allocated, or one of two specially-interpreted values if
not allocated. Using VirtualBox terminology, value VDI_IMAGE_BLOCK_FREE
(0xffffffff) represents a never-allocated block (semantically arbitrary
content).  VDI_IMAGE_BLOCK_ZERO (0xfffffffe) represents a "discarded"
block (semantically zero-filled).  block/vdi knows only about
VDI_IMAGE_BLOCK_FREE.  Teach it about VDI_IMAGE_BLOCK_ZERO.

12 years agoiSCSI block driver
Ronnie Sahlberg [Tue, 25 Oct 2011 08:24:24 +0000 (19:24 +1100)]
iSCSI block driver

This provides built-in support for iSCSI to QEMU.

This has the advantage that the iSCSI devices need not be made visible to the host, which is useful if you have very many virtual machines and very many iscsi devices.
It also has the benefit that non-root users of QEMU can access iSCSI devices across the network without requiring root privilege on the host.

This driver interfaces with the multiplatform posix library for iscsi initiator/client access to iscsi devices hosted at
    git://github.com/sahlberg/libiscsi.git

The patch adds the driver to interface with the iscsi library.
It also updated the configure script to
* by default, probe is libiscsi is available and if so, build
  qemu against libiscsi.
* --enable-libiscsi
  Force a build against libiscsi. If libiscsi is not available
  the build will fail.
* --disable-libiscsi
  Do not link against libiscsi, even if it is available.

When linked with libiscsi, qemu gains support to access iscsi resources such as disks and cdrom directly, without having to make the devices visible to the host.

You can specify devices using a iscsi url of the form :
iscsi://[<username>[:<password>@]]<host>[:<port]/<target-iqn-name>/<lun>
When using authentication, the password can optionally be set with
LIBISCSI_CHAP_PASSWORD="password" to avoid it showing up in the process list

12 years agoqapi-commands.py: Don't call the output marshal on error
Luiz Capitulino [Wed, 19 Oct 2011 16:51:14 +0000 (14:51 -0200)]
qapi-commands.py: Don't call the output marshal on error

Today we generate something like this:

    int qmp_marshal_input_query_foo(...)

        ...

        retval = qmp_query_foo(errp);
        qmp_marshal_output_query_foo(retval, ret, errp);

        ...

However, if qmp_query_foo() fails 'retval' will probably be NULL,
which can cause a segfault as not all visitors check if 'retval'
is valid.

This commit fixes that by changing the code generator to only
call the output marshal if qmp_query_foo() succeeds, like this:

    retval = qmp_query_foo(errp);
    if (!error_is_set(errp)) {
        qmp_marshal_output_query_foo(retval, ret, errp);
    }

12 years agolinux-user: fix openat
Alexander Graf [Sun, 25 Sep 2011 04:25:35 +0000 (06:25 +0200)]
linux-user: fix openat

When running openat using qemu-arm, we stumbled over invalid permissions
on the created files. The reason for this is that the mode parameter gets
treates as an O_... flag, which it isn't - it's a permission bitmask.

This patch removes the needless translation of the mode parameter,
rendering permission passing of openat() to work with linux-user.

12 years agoqxl: reset update_surface
Alon Levy [Sun, 23 Oct 2011 15:03:52 +0000 (17:03 +0200)]
qxl: reset update_surface

update init_qxl_ram to reset update_surface to 0. This fixes one case
of breakage when installing an old driver in a vm that had a new driver
installed. The newer driver would know about surface creation and would
change update_surface to !=0, then a reset would happen, all surfaces
are destroyed, then the old driver is initialized and issues an
UPDATE_AREA, and spice server aborts on invalid surface.

RHBZ: 690427
